I recently installed Zorin OS 18 Core and everything is working great except for the audio. I am using a headset for sound output, but the volume control is not behaving normally. I can only hear audio when the volume slider is set to the maximum level. If I lower it even a little bit, the sound either becomes extremely quiet or stops completely.

You could also try using alsamixer to adjust sound settings:
Open a terminal session (CTRL+Alt+T), then type:
alsamixer
In alsamixer, hit F6 to list/select soundcard.
Then hit F5 to show All sound channels.
Look for channel [Loopback-mode] try changing that and test.
Also look at [Auto-Mute] channel settings and test changes there.
You could post a screenshot of your alsamixer, but make sure F5 is used first to show All sound channels, i.e. both inputs and outputs.
